Art: KAZUL THE KING by Artist RUTH J JAMIESON
Kazul is the King of our household. She is definitely a royal 'we'. A talking cat, she is quick to voice her opinions, questions and demands on almost any subject. Kazul echo-locates us in the house with repetitive calls in response to our voices. When a cuddle is called for or the food dish is empty or we lie in too late in the morning we receive a severe tongue lashing from this monarch. The name Kazul comes from 'The Enchanted Forest Chronicles' written by Patricia C. Wrede. The King of the dragons in those stories is Kazul, a female dragon. In this enchanted forest story, gender roles are stood on their ends and all manner of different possibilities are explored. Being the King of the Dragons there is not about gender, but the job description. Being the Queen is apparently 'quite boring'. On this particular day, Kazul was lounging on the table in the sun. When I took a first shot, she began posing for me like a model. She was quite coquetish. I currently use a Kodak Easyshare C875. This shot was cropped to this size and composition.
